Cherry
Cherry farming began in Ainata in the middle of the 20th century and developed over time. Farmers rely on this production in the summer, and it constitutes an important part of their annual income. The annual production ranges between 40 and 45 tons, and the most important types are: Ferawni (%65 of the total production), Mkahal or Kaws Kozah (rainbow), Banny, Sekari, Sweet Heart (an average of 15 donum). The maturity and harvest vary from 10 June to early August.
